In a competitive market, maximizing profits is essential for businesses engaged in wholesale kitchenware exports. This article provides actionable strategies to enhance profitability while navigating the complexities of international trade.
To maximize profits, businesses must first understand the dynamics of the kitchenware market. This includes identifying high-demand products, analyzing competitor pricing, and staying updated on industry trends. Comprehensive market research allows businesses to make informed decisions, optimizing their pricing and product offerings.
Efficiency is key in the export business. Streamlining operations, from production to logistics, can significantly reduce costs. Companies should invest in automation and technology solutions that enhance productivity, reduce waste, and improve supply chain management.
Establishing and nurturing relationships with buyers is crucial for long-term success. Communication, transparency, and consistent quality can lead to repeat orders and customer loyalty. Engaging with clients through personalized marketing strategies can also enhance brand visibility and appeal.
Diversifying the range of kitchenware products offered can help businesses tap into different market segments. Introducing new products based on consumer trends can attract new customers and create additional revenue streams. Suppliers should continually innovate and refresh their inventory to stay relevant.
Maximizing profits in wholesale kitchenware exports requires a multifaceted approach. By understanding market dynamics, streamlining operations, building strong relationships, and diversifying product offerings, businesses can enhance their profitability and sustain growth in the competitive export landscape.
